GS 650 Katana - Speedo Trip Reset Knob Removal

Post by craik » Fri Feb 02, 2024 3:26 pm

I want to remove the speedometer trip reset knob from a broken speedo and use it on a working speedo that is missing the knob, rather than buy a new knob.
Is it possible to remove it without taking the whole speedo apart?
Turning it one way just resets the trip meter to 0 and turning it the other way has no effect, it doesn't unscrew.

I think that the reset knob will pull straight off the speedo, but you have to make sure that you are pulling it directly away from the speedo.

But you do have to be brave….

it just pulls off, warm it up with boiling water first if you can and as said just be brave.

Thanks. Pulling it off worked. Looks like there may have been a small spot of glue holding it on as well.
Just pushed it back on the new speedo, without any glue and it seems to have worked. Hopefully it won't fall off!

There shouldn't have been glue there before , it's held on with the splines .
